Report Overview

The Healthcare IT Services Market size was estimated at USD 150 billion in 2023 and is projected to reach USD 250 billion by 2030, exhibiting a compound annual growth rate (CAGR) of 7.80% during the forecast period (2024-2030).

Market Summary

The Healthcare IT Services Market represents a critical segment within the broader healthcare technology landscape, focusing on the implementation, support, and management of information technology systems tailored for healthcare providers, payers, and life sciences organizations. These services are indispensable for enhancing operational efficiency, improving patient care quality, and ensuring regulatory compliance across the healthcare ecosystem. The market encompasses a wide array of solutions, including electronic health records (EHR) management, telehealth platforms, revenue cycle management, and healthcare analytics. The increasing digitization of healthcare processes, driven by the need for cost containment and superior patient outcomes, is a primary factor propelling market growth. Companies like Cerner Corporation, Epic Systems, and Allscripts are at the forefront, providing integrated IT solutions that streamline clinical and administrative functions. The convergence of healthcare and consumer goods is also becoming more pronounced, as wearable health devices and personalized wellness applications create new data streams and service requirements, further integrating consumer-oriented technologies into traditional healthcare IT frameworks.

Key Highlights

The Healthcare IT Services Market is characterized by several pivotal developments that underscore its dynamic nature. A significant trend is the accelerated adoption of cloud-based solutions, which offer scalability, flexibility, and reduced upfront costs for healthcare organizations. This shift is enabling more agile responses to changing market demands and technological advancements. Interoperability remains a central challenge and focus area, with efforts intensifying to create seamless data exchange between disparate systems to support coordinated care and comprehensive patient records. The integration of artificial intelligence and machine learning into healthcare IT services is another standout highlight, facilitating predictive analytics, personalized medicine, and automated administrative tasks. Cybersecurity has emerged as a paramount concern, prompting increased investments in robust security frameworks to protect sensitive patient data from escalating threats. Furthermore, the market is witnessing a surge in demand for telehealth and remote patient monitoring services, a trend significantly amplified by the COVID-19 pandemic, which has permanently altered care delivery models and patient expectations.

Drivers, Opportunities & Restraints

The growth of the Healthcare IT Services Market is propelled by a confluence of powerful drivers. The foremost driver is the global imperative to reduce healthcare costs while simultaneously improving the quality and accessibility of care. Government initiatives and regulations, such as the HITECH Act in the United States and similar digital health strategies worldwide, mandate the use of electronic health records and other IT systems, creating a compliant market. The rising prevalence of chronic diseases necessitates efficient care management solutions that IT services can provide. Significant opportunities abound in the realms of big data analytics and the Internet of Things (IoT). The explosion of health data from various sources presents an opportunity to derive actionable insights for personalized treatment and population health management. The expansion of telehealth and mHealth applications opens new service avenues, especially in underserved rural areas. However, the market faces considerable restraints. High implementation and maintenance costs of sophisticated IT systems can be prohibitive for smaller healthcare providers. Data security and privacy concerns pose a persistent challenge, with the industry being a prime target for cyberattacks. Additionally, a lack of interoperability standards between different systems and resistance to change from healthcare professionals can hinder seamless adoption and integration of new technologies.

Concentration Insights

The competitive landscape of the Healthcare IT Services Market is moderately concentrated, featuring a mix of established global players and specialized niche providers. A handful of dominant corporations, including IBM, Cerner Corporation (now part of Oracle), Epic Systems, and McKesson Corporation, command a significant share of the market. These giants offer comprehensive, end-to-end solutions and possess extensive resources for research, development, and global expansion. Their strength lies in providing integrated suites that cover EHR, practice management, and analytics. Alongside these leaders, a vibrant ecosystem of small and medium-sized enterprises (SMEs) thrives by focusing on specialized applications such as telehealth software, specific clinical decision support tools, or cybersecurity services tailored for healthcare. This concentration dynamic means that while large players set the tone for market trends and technological standards, innovation often springs from agile smaller companies that address specific unmet needs or emerging niches, particularly in areas like AI-driven diagnostics or patient engagement platforms.

Type Insights

The Healthcare IT Services Market is segmented by the type of service offered, each catering to distinct operational needs within healthcare organizations. Implementation and support services form a foundational category, involving the installation, customization, and ongoing technical assistance for software applications like EHR systems. This ensures that complex IT infrastructure operates smoothly within clinical environments. Training and education services are equally critical, as they empower healthcare staff to utilize new technologies effectively, maximizing return on investment and minimizing disruption. A rapidly growing segment is managed services, where third-party providers assume responsibility for specific IT functions, such as network management, application hosting, or data backup, allowing healthcare providers to focus on core clinical activities. Consulting services provide strategic guidance on technology selection, workflow redesign, and regulatory compliance. Lastly, application hosting services, particularly cloud-based hosting, are gaining immense traction due to their cost-efficiency, scalability, and ability to facilitate remote access to critical applications and patient data, which is essential for modern, flexible healthcare delivery.

Application Insights

Healthcare IT services find application across the entire spectrum of healthcare delivery and management. Hospital information systems represent a major application area, encompassing solutions for patient administration, scheduling, billing, and core EHR functionalities that are vital for daily hospital operations. Pharmacy information systems manage medication-related processes, including inventory control, prescription processing, and ensuring drug interaction safety. Laboratory information systems streamline the workflow of medical laboratories, managing orders, results, and quality control. Revenue cycle management applications are crucial for financial health, automating processes from patient registration and eligibility verification to claims processing and payment collection. Telehealth applications have witnessed explosive growth, providing platforms for virtual consultations, remote patient monitoring, and patient engagement. Furthermore, IT services are integral to population health management initiatives, leveraging data analytics to identify health trends, manage chronic diseases across patient populations, and improve public health outcomes, thereby shifting the focus from reactive treatment to proactive wellness.

Regional Insights

The adoption and development of Healthcare IT Services vary significantly across different geographic regions, influenced by local regulations, healthcare infrastructure, and economic factors. North America, particularly the United States, represents the largest and most mature market. This dominance is fueled by supportive government policies, high healthcare expenditure, early adoption of advanced technologies, and the presence of major market players. Europe follows closely, with countries like the UK, Germany, and France making substantial investments in digital health infrastructure driven by national healthcare IT initiatives and a strong focus on cost-effective care. The Asia-Pacific region is identified as the fastest-growing market, propelled by increasing healthcare spending, growing medical tourism, rising prevalence of chronic diseases, and government efforts to modernize healthcare systems in populous nations such as China and India. Latin America and the Middle East & Africa are emerging markets where growth is steady, though sometimes challenged by infrastructural limitations and budgetary constraints, yet opportunities exist in urban centers and through public-private partnerships aimed at healthcare digitization.

Company Insights

The competitive arena of the Healthcare IT Services Market is populated by a diverse set of companies striving for innovation and market share. Established technology conglomerates like IBM and Oracle (with its acquisition of Cerner) leverage their vast resources and expertise in cloud computing and artificial intelligence to offer powerful, integrated health platforms. Pure-play healthcare IT firms such as Epic Systems and Allscripts have built their reputation on robust and specialized EHR systems that are deeply embedded in the workflows of thousands of healthcare providers globally. Companies like Cognizant and Accenture play a significant role in providing implementation, consulting, and outsourcing services, helping healthcare organizations navigate digital transformation. Furthermore, specialized players like athenahealth focus on cloud-based services for practice management and revenue cycle management, while newer entrants and startups are increasingly making their mark with innovative solutions in telehealth, cybersecurity, and AI-powered analytics, constantly pushing the boundaries of what healthcare IT can achieve.

Recent Developments

The Healthcare IT Services Market is in a state of constant evolution, marked by strategic movements and technological breakthroughs. A prominent trend is the wave of consolidation through mergers and acquisitions, as larger entities seek to broaden their service portfolios and technological capabilities; Oracle's acquisition of Cerner stands as a landmark example of this trend. Partnerships and collaborations are also frequent, with IT firms joining forces with pharmaceutical companies, medical device manufacturers, and telehealth providers to create more comprehensive and interconnected health ecosystems. There is a intensified focus on developing and integrating artificial intelligence and machine learning tools directly into clinical workflows for applications ranging from diagnostic imaging analysis to predictive risk stratification and automated administrative coding. The regulatory landscape continues to evolve, with agencies providing updated guidance on digital health technologies, interoperability standards like FHIR, and data privacy, which directly influences service development and deployment strategies across the industry.

FAQs

What are the key drivers of the Healthcare IT Services Market? The market is primarily driven by the need to reduce healthcare costs, improve patient care quality, and comply with government regulations mandating digital health records. The growing adoption of telehealth and cloud-based solutions also significantly contributes to growth.

What is the impact of IoT on healthcare IT services? The Internet of Things (IoT) has a profound impact by generating vast amounts of real-time patient data from connected devices. This influx of data fuels the demand for advanced IT services that can manage, secure, and analyze this information for remote monitoring, predictive analytics, and personalized care plans.

How is cybersecurity addressed in healthcare IT? Cybersecurity is a top priority, addressed through the implementation of advanced encryption protocols, multi-factor authentication, regular security audits, and employee training. Dedicated managed security service providers are increasingly engaged to protect sensitive patient health information from breaches.

What role does cloud computing play in this market? Cloud computing is transformative, offering healthcare providers scalable, cost-effective, and flexible access to IT resources. It facilitates data storage, application hosting, and collaboration, enabling easier implementation of telehealth services and remote access to patient records for improved care coordination.

What are the major challenges faced by the Healthcare IT Services Market? Major challenges include ensuring data interoperability between different systems, the high cost of implementation and maintenance, addressing persistent cybersecurity threats, and overcoming resistance to change from healthcare professionals accustomed to traditional workflows.

How did the COVID-19 pandemic affect the Healthcare IT Services Market? The pandemic acted as a massive catalyst, dramatically accelerating the adoption of telehealth and remote patient monitoring solutions. It forced healthcare systems to rapidly implement and scale digital health technologies to maintain continuity of care while minimizing physical contact, a shift that is proving to be permanent.
